WebIf f(x) is a function defined on an interval [a, b], the definite integral of f from a to b is given by. ∫b af(x)dx = lim n → ∞n Σi = 1f(x ∗ i)Δx, provided the limit exists. If this limit exists, the function f(x) is said to be integrable on [a, b], or is an integrable function. The integral symbol in the previous definition should ... WebJul 8, 2024 · 6.
